Mozilla has just released the latest version of its highly popular free website browsing software - Firefox 3.5. This release boasts the usual bug / security fixes and is also known to be considerably faster than the previous FF3 when it comes to JavaScript rendering; not to mention HTML5 support, location-aware browsing, downloadable fonts and private browsing.

Ofcom has today confirmed plans to clear the 800MHz band (790-862MHz) of radio spectrum, which is currently being used for the old analogue television (TV) services. The move opens the way for next generation Mobile Broadband services to utilise the frequency, thus delivering faster and cheaper wireless Internet access over an even wider coverage.

Ofcom's mandatory broadband migration rules (General Condition 22) have done a lot to improve the UK ISP market, yet very little has been done in the years since its inception to make it easier for consumers with bundled services (broadband, line rental and voice packages etc.) to switch providers. Today the Communications Consumer Panel (CCP) is calling for that to change.

The latest print edition of Which?, a prominent consumer group, has raised fresh concerns about the fallibility of evidence against "suspected" illegal file sharers that is being provided to UK broadband ISPs via organisations like ACS:Law solicitors. So much doubt has been cast that even the UK's Internet Service Providers Association ( ISPA ) has now raised its concerns.

Mobile operator Three (3) UK has introduced what appears to be one of the country's lowest priced standard 'per MB' (MegaByte) Mobile Broadband EU data roaming rates - £1.25 per every 1MB. By comparison the EU proposed a wholesale cap of 1Euro (£0.84) per 1MB (related news). Three (3) has also provided a useful price comparison graphic for the UK's five main operators.

The UK Parliament's cross-party Business and Enterprise Committee has agreed to carry out an inquiry examining broadband speeds in the UK. The move follows Lord Carter's recent Digital Britain report, which pledged to provide a 2Mbps universal minimum UK broadband speed by 2012 (USC) and put forward a broadband tax on fixed phone lines to help fund the rollout of next generation technologies.

UK ISP Entanet , a wholesale voice and broadband data communications provider , has entered into the bitter row over who should pay for online content distribution - the ISP or the content developer (e.g. the BBC). Entanet claims that a fundamental issue is being missed and instead points an accusing finger at BT Wholesale for its high bandwidth prices.

Mobile operator Vodafone UK has made a cock-up of its attempt to correct a billing error, which saw customers being charged £5 when they signed-up for the providers free Mobile Internet Access promotion. Recognising the fault it promptly shot off an email to the 416 affected customers, only to do so by using the CC instead of BCC method - exposing all the private email addresses.
